How can companies measure the success of their customer service training programs and ensure that employees are consistently applying the skills and knowledge they have learned in their interactions with customers?
Companies can measure the success of their customer service training programs by tracking key performance indicators such as customer satisfaction scores, response times, and resolution rates. They can also conduct regular assessments or evaluations to gauge employees' understanding and application of the training material. To ensure consistent application of skills, companies can provide ongoing support and feedback, implement refresher training sessions, and establish clear expectations and accountability measures for employees to follow in their interactions with customers. Regular monitoring and feedback mechanisms can help identify areas for improvement and reinforce the importance of delivering exceptional customer service.
